音乐插件编程语音的使用方法如下:
选择编程语言
常用的音乐插件编程语言包括C/C++、Java、Python和JavaScript等。选择哪种语言取决于开发者的需求、技能水平和偏好。
安装音乐插件
音乐编程插件通常以虚拟乐器、效果器、合成器或采样器的形式存在于数字音频工作站(DAW)中,如Ableton Live、Logic Pro、FL Studio等。在DAW中加载并安装所需的插件。
学习插件API
每个音乐插件都有自己的API文档和用户手册,开发者需要阅读这些文档以了解如何通过编程语言控制插件的各种功能和参数。例如,了解如何创建音频信号、调整音色参数、实现自动化等。
编写代码
使用选定的编程语言编写代码来实现音乐的各种功能。例如,使用C/C++进行高性能音频处理,使用Python进行快速原型开发,使用JavaScript实现网页音乐播放器等。
调试和测试
在编写代码后,需要在DAW中调试和测试插件,确保其功能正常且符合预期。可以通过调整参数、录制音频片段等方式进行测试。
优化和发布
根据测试结果优化代码,确保插件的性能和稳定性。最后,可以将插件发布到DAW的插件市场或提供给其他用户使用。
建议
初学者:建议从Python开始,因为其语法简单,易于学习和使用。同时,可以先从一些开源的音乐插件项目入手,了解插件的基本结构和开发流程。
专业开发者:如果需要实现更复杂的功能或追求更高的性能,可以考虑使用C/C++进行开发。同时,熟悉多种编程语言可以更好地应对不同的开发需求。
通过以上步骤,你可以开始使用音乐插件编程语音进行音乐创作和编程。不断学习和实践,你将能够更熟练地掌握这些工具和技术。